For good value in Oxnard, engineered hardwood is often recommended as it offers the look of real wood but is more stable in fluctuating humidity levels common in coastal areas. The pros can detail its durability and aesthetic appeal compared to other cost-effective options available locally.
Vinyl plank flooring is a popular choice for Oxnard homes due to its excellent water resistance and durability, making it ideal for kitchens, bathrooms, and areas near the coast. Laminate can be a more budget-friendly option for drier spaces but is less tolerant of moisture. A specialist can advise based on your needs.
Wood-look flooring, including engineered hardwood and luxury vinyl plank, remains highly popular in Oxnard. Homeowners appreciate the natural elegance and warmth that wood provides, combined with the modern benefits of increased durability and easier maintenance, which suits the California lifestyle perfectly.
For a balance of cost and appearance in Oxnard, laminate flooring can offer a convincing wood look at a lower price. However, for areas with higher traffic or potential moisture, vinyl plank might be a better long-term investment due to its superior durability and water resistance.
